在excel中排序的原则是什么
作者:路由通
|
294人看过
发布时间:2026-05-06 22:30:27
标签:
在Excel(电子表格软件)中排序是数据处理的基础操作,其核心原则在于确保数据逻辑一致性与结果准确性。本文深入探讨十二项关键原则,涵盖数据类型识别、排序顺序选择、多条件设置、自定义序列应用及常见错误规避等方面,旨在帮助用户掌握专业排序方法,提升数据管理效率。
在日常办公与数据分析中,Excel(电子表格软件)的排序功能如同一位无声的助手,能将杂乱无章的数据迅速梳理得井井有条。然而,许多用户在使用排序功能时,往往只停留在简单点击“升序”或“降序”按钮的层面,一旦遇到复杂的数据结构,便容易得到错误或非预期的结果。实际上,排序并非简单的重新排列,其背后蕴含着一系列严谨的逻辑与原则。掌握这些原则,不仅能避免常见陷阱,更能让数据真正“说话”,为决策提供坚实依据。本文将系统性地剖析在Excel(电子表格软件)中进行排序所应遵循的核心原则,助您从“会用”进阶到“精通”。
一、明确排序对象:单元格区域与完整数据集的区分 进行排序操作前,首要原则是精准选定目标区域。若仅选中单列数据执行排序,Excel(电子表格软件)会弹出对话框询问“是否扩展选定区域”。若选择“以当前选定区域排序”,则仅该列数据顺序改变,与之同行其他列的数据保持不动,这将导致数据行的原有对应关系完全错乱,整张表格的信息关联被破坏。正确的原则是,在排序前,应单击数据区域内的任意单元格,或选中完整的连续数据区域。这样,Excel(电子表格软件)会智能地将整个数据列表视为一个整体,在调整某列顺序时,同一行的所有数据都将同步移动,从而始终保持记录的完整性。这是保证排序结果正确的基石。 二、识别数据类型:文本、数值与日期的本质差异 Excel(电子表格软件)对不同类型数据的排序规则截然不同,这是最常被忽略的关键原则之一。对于数值,排序依据其数值大小进行。对于文本,则默认按字符的拼音字母顺序(对于中文)或英文字母顺序进行逐个比较。对于日期和时间,Excel(电子表格软件)将其视为特殊的序列值进行处理,按时间先后排序。若单元格格式设置错误,例如将数值存储为文本,则会出现“100”排在“2”之前的情况,因为文本是从左至右逐字符比较,“1”的编码小于“2”。因此,排序前务必使用“分列”功能或设置单元格格式,确保数据以正确的类型存在。 三、理解排序顺序:升序与降序的内在逻辑 升序与降序的选择需基于分析目的。升序通常将最小值、最早日期或字母表靠前的文本置于顶端。在数值分析中,升序有助于快速找到最小值、观察数据分布的下界;在时间序列中,则能呈现从过去到未来的演变。降序则将最大值、最新日期或字母表靠后的文本置于顶端,常用于快速排名、突出表现最佳者或展示从新到旧的变化。一个重要的原则是,对于包含负值、零和正值的数值集,升序排列的结果是从最小的负数开始,到零,再到正数。 四、处理多条件排序:主次关键词的层级构建 现实中的数据往往需要根据多个标准进行组织。Excel(电子表格软件)的“自定义排序”功能允许添加多个“排序依据”。其核心原则是建立清晰的层级关系:首先依据“主要关键字”进行排序,当主要关键字的值相同时,再依据第一个“次要关键字”排序,若仍相同,则依据下一个次要关键字,以此类推。例如,在员工薪资表中,可先按“部门”排序(主关键词),同一部门内再按“入职日期”排序(次关键词),同一天入职的再按“基本工资”降序排列。通过合理构建排序层级,可以实现高度定制化的数据排列。 五、应对包含标题行的数据表 当数据区域包含标题行(即列名)时,必须勾选排序对话框中的“数据包含标题”选项。这是保证标题行不参与排序过程,始终固定在第一行的关键原则。若未勾选此选项,标题行将被视为普通数据参与排序,导致其被移动到数据中间,整个表格的结构将变得混乱不堪。在大多数情况下,Excel(电子表格软件)能自动检测并默认勾选此选项,但在对部分区域排序或数据格式不规整时,仍需手动确认。 六、自定义序列排序:超越字母与数字的常规顺序 当默认的字母或数字顺序不符合业务逻辑时,需要使用自定义序列。例如,按“产品等级”排序时,业务逻辑可能是“特级,一级,二级,合格品”,而非拼音顺序。又或者按“季度”排序应为“第一季度,第二季度,第三季度,第四季度”,按“月份”应为“一月,二月,三月……十二月”,而非按首字拼音。此时,可以通过“自定义序列”功能,预先定义好特定的顺序。在排序时,选择“次序”下的“自定义序列”,并选择已定义的序列,数据便会严格按照业务逻辑的顺序排列。这是实现符合特定场景排序需求的高级原则。 七、排序中的单元格格式与颜色排序 除了内容,单元格本身的格式(如字体颜色、填充颜色)或单元格图标(条件格式产生的数据条、图标集)也可以作为排序依据。在“排序依据”下拉菜单中,可以选择“单元格颜色”、“字体颜色”或“单元格图标”。然后可以为每种颜色或图标指定排序的次序(如置于顶端或底端)。这一原则常用于对已通过条件格式高亮显示的数据进行归类整理,例如将所有用红色填充标记的“紧急”项目集中排在列表顶部。 八、警惕合并单元格对排序的破坏 包含合并单元格的区域进行排序极易出错。Excel(电子表格软件)在处理合并单元格排序时行为可能不可预测,常常导致错误提示或排序结果混乱。一个核心原则是:在对数据进行排序前,应尽量避免使用跨行合并单元格。如果为了美观必须合并,可以考虑仅在最终展示的报表中进行合并,而在用于排序和分析的原始数据表中,使用取消合并并填充相同内容的方式保持数据结构规整。这是保障排序功能稳定运行的重要前提。 九、排序前备份原始数据的必要性 排序操作会直接改变数据在工作表中的物理位置,且多数情况下不可通过“撤销”操作完全还原(尤其是在执行多次其他操作后)。因此,一个至关重要的安全原则是:在对重要数据源进行排序前,务必进行备份。可以将原始数据复制到另一张工作表或另一个工作簿中,也可以在使用排序功能前,为数据表添加一个“原始序号”列,并填充连续的编号。这样,即使排序后,也可以通过按“原始序号”列再次排序,轻松恢复到最初的排列状态。 十、理解排序的稳定性问题 在计算机科学中,“稳定排序”是指当两个记录的排序关键字相同时,它们在排序前后的相对位置保持不变。需要了解的是,Excel(电子表格软件)不同版本和不同情况下的排序算法稳定性并非绝对。这意味着,如果仅按“部门”排序,同部门内员工的原始先后顺序可能在排序后发生变化。如果希望在同关键字组内保持原有录入顺序,就需要如前所述,添加一个能反映原始顺序的辅助列(如录入时间戳或序号)作为最次要的排序依据,以人工方式确保排序的稳定性。 十一、利用表格功能增强排序的智能性与安全性 将普通数据区域转换为“表格”(通过“插入”选项卡下的“表格”功能)是提升数据管理水平的优秀实践。表格具有诸多优势:其一,在表格标题行会自动添加筛选下拉箭头,点击即可快速进行升序或降序排列,操作极其便捷。其二,当在表格末尾新增数据行时,排序规则和公式会自动扩展应用至新行,保持一致性。其三,对表格任一列排序,整个表格数据都会联动,无需担心选错区域。其四,表格样式与数据分离,排序不影响格式。善用表格功能,能让排序操作更加安全、智能。 十二、处理带有公式和引用的数据 当排序区域包含公式时,需要特别注意公式中单元格引用的类型。如果公式中使用的是相对引用(如A1),排序后公式的引用地址会跟随单元格一起移动,这通常是期望的行为,能保持计算逻辑不变。但如果公式中使用的是绝对引用(如$A$1)或混合引用(如A$1),排序后这些引用仍指向原始的固定单元格,可能导致计算结果错误或引用失效。排序前,应检查关键公式,确保其引用方式能适应排序后的新布局。对于复杂的模型,建议先计算出结果值,将数值粘贴为值后再进行排序,以避免引用混乱。 十三、区分筛选与排序的功能边界 虽然筛选和排序常一同使用,但二者功能本质不同,需明确其边界。排序改变的是所有数据行的上下排列顺序。筛选则是根据条件隐藏不符合条件的行,并不改变剩余行的相对顺序。一个常见的工作流是:先使用排序将关键数据组织在一起,再使用筛选功能聚焦于特定子集。例如,先按销售额降序排序,再筛选出“华东地区”的记录,这样就能看到华东地区内部销售额的排名情况。理解这一原则,有助于组合使用两者,实现更高效的数据探查。 十四、应对空值和错误值的排序行为 Excel(电子表格软件)对空单元格和包含错误值(如N/A、VALUE!等)的单元格有默认的排序规则。在升序排列中,无论是数字还是文本,空单元格总是排在最后。错误值则排在空单元格之后,且不同的错误类型之间也有固定的顺序。在降序排列中,错误值会排在最前面,然后是空单元格,最后才是有效数据。了解这一原则,可以快速定位数据中的空值和错误。若希望空值或特定错误值出现在不同位置,可能需要先使用函数(如IFERROR)将其转换为可控制的文本或数值。 十五、排序对图表和数据透视表的影响 排序操作会直接影响基于该数据区域创建的图表和数据透视表。对于图表,如果其数据源的行顺序被改变,图表中数据系列的绘制顺序通常也会随之改变,可能影响图表表达效果。对于数据透视表,如果对其源数据进行了排序,刷新数据透视表后,其行标签或列标签的项的顺序可能会发生变化,除非在数据透视表字段设置中明确指定了排序方式。一个建议的原则是:在建立图表或数据透视表后,若需调整数据顺序,应优先尝试使用图表自身的数据序列顺序调整功能,或数据透视表的字段排序选项,而非直接对底层源数据排序,以避免产生不可控的联动影响。 十六、跨工作表与工作簿排序的复杂性 Excel(电子表格软件)的标准排序功能通常仅限于当前工作表的连续区域。无法直接对分散在不同工作表或不同工作簿中的数据作为一个整体进行排序。如果遇到这种需求,必须遵循一个整合原则:先将所有需要一同排序的数据通过链接、查询或手动方式汇总到同一工作表的连续区域中,再进行排序操作。对于链接过来的数据,尤其要注意使用“粘贴为值”固定数据后再排序,防止因源数据变化或链接断开导致排序结果失效。 十七、利用函数辅助实现复杂排序逻辑 对于一些无法通过标准排序对话框实现的复杂排序逻辑,可以借助函数创建辅助列来实现。例如,需要按中文文本的笔画数排序,而非拼音顺序,可以在辅助列中使用特定的函数或方法(如借助拼音字段)来转换。又或者,需要按一个字符串中的特定部分(如身份证号中的出生日期)排序,可以使用MID、TEXT等函数在辅助列中提取出关键字段,然后对该辅助列排序。这体现了“化繁为简”的原则:将复杂的排序标准,转化为一个可排序的简单数值或文本列。 十八、养成排序后的检查与验证习惯 任何重要的排序操作完成后,都不应假设其完全正确。必须建立最后一道防线:检查与验证。快速浏览排序后的数据,检查标题行是否在位,关键分组是否如预期般聚集,极值是否出现在正确的位置。对于多条件排序,可以筛选出某个主要关键字相同的记录,检查其次要关键字的顺序是否正确。也可以利用简单的公式或条件格式,验证数据的连续性或逻辑关系是否因排序而被破坏。养成这个良好的习惯,是确保数据分析结果可靠性的最终保障。 综上所述,在Excel(电子表格软件)中排序远非一键操作那么简单。它是一项需要清晰逻辑、对数据深刻理解以及严谨操作习惯的基础技能。从识别数据类型到设置多级条件,从规避合并单元格陷阱到处理公式引用,每一个环节都关乎最终结果的准确性。掌握本文所述的这些核心原则,意味着您能够驾驭各种复杂的数据排序场景,让数据真正按照您的意愿呈现出清晰、准确、有意义的序列,从而为后续的分析、报告与决策打下最坚实的基础。希望这些深入浅出的剖析,能成为您高效利用Excel(电子表格软件)的得力指南。
相关文章
在微软Word文档编辑过程中,用户时常会遇到一个形似垂直向下箭头的符号,这个符号并非简单的装饰性标记,而是承载着特定格式含义或功能指令的标识。本文将深入解析这个“向下箭线”的本质,它通常与段落格式、制表位、项目符号、域代码或特殊字符功能紧密相关。文章将从其多种可能的形态和成因出发,结合官方文档说明,详尽阐述每一种情况下的识别方法、产生机制以及对应的处理或应用策略,旨在帮助用户彻底理解并熟练驾驭这一常见但易被误解的文档元素。
2026-05-06 22:29:59
56人看过
在日常工作中,许多用户都曾遭遇微软电子表格软件中数字显示异常的问题,例如数字挤作一团、上下错位或无法对齐。这些现象不仅影响表格美观,更会干扰数据读取与分析,其根源往往在于数字格式设置、单元格属性、字体选择以及软件默认规则等多个层面的复杂交互。本文将系统剖析导致数字排列紊乱的十二个核心原因,并提供一系列行之有效的解决方案,帮助您彻底解决这一常见困扰,提升数据处理效率。
2026-05-06 22:29:19
174人看过
在数字化办公时代,掌握微软Word的快捷键是提升文档处理效率的关键。本文将系统梳理Word中最实用、最核心的键盘快捷操作,涵盖文本编辑、格式调整、导航定位及高级功能等多个维度。通过掌握这些组合键,用户能显著减少对鼠标的依赖,实现更流畅、更专业的文档创作与编辑工作,无论是日常办公还是复杂排版都能事半功倍。
2026-05-06 22:28:18
361人看过
本文将深入探讨表格处理软件中文本换行功能失效的十二个核心原因。从基础的单元格格式设置、行高限制到合并单元格的影响,再到软件版本差异与数据导入问题,我们将逐一剖析其背后的机制。文章还将涵盖自动换行与手动换行的区别、默认设置的影响以及通过调整列宽、使用格式刷等实用解决方案,帮助您彻底理解并解决文本换行难题,提升数据处理效率。
2026-05-06 22:28:10
229人看过
多功能电饭煲早已超越单纯煮饭的范畴,成为现代厨房的智能核心。掌握其正确操作方法,不仅能烹制出粒粒分明的米饭,更能解锁炖汤、蒸菜、蛋糕乃至酸奶等多种美食。本文将从开箱验机、基础操作、核心功能详解到清洁保养,为您提供一份超过4000字的全方位操作指南,助您充分发挥这台厨房利器的潜力,轻松提升烹饪效率与生活品质。
2026-05-06 22:27:58
140人看过
当我们尝试打开一个微软表格文件时,有时会遇到一个提示,告知文件处于受保护状态,无法进行常规编辑。这种情况通常源于文件所有者或创建者主动设置的保护措施,也可能与文件来源或系统环境有关。本文将深入剖析导致表格文件受保护的多种核心原因,从文件保护机制、共享协作设置到系统安全策略等多个维度,提供全面而专业的解析,并探讨相应的应对思路,帮助用户理解这一常见现象背后的逻辑。
2026-05-06 22:27:36
271人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)
.webp)
.webp)